Address

1CH1nb7UHZz3r4Jt3YqAeJ9uaDQxdwWAAZ
Confirmed tx count
196
Confirmed received
104 outputs (0.13240481 BTC)
Confirmed spent
104 outputs (0.13240481 BTC)
Confirmed unspent
No outputs

196 Transactions

Loading...